Applications and Tested Dilution
| Application | Tested Dilution |
|---|---|
| Western Blot (WB) | 1–2 µg/mL |
| Immunocytochemistry (ICC/IF) | 2 µg/mL |
| Flow Cytometry (Flow) | 5 µg/1×10⁶ cells |
Product Specifications
| 항목 | 내용 |
|---|---|
| Species Reactivity | Human, Mouse, Rat |
| Host / Isotype | Rabbit / IgG |
| Expression System | Expi293 |
| Class | Recombinant Superclonal |
| Type | Antibody |
| Clone | 19HCLC |
| Immunogen | Peptide corresponding to Human ABL1 (aa 390–397) |
| Conjugate | Unconjugated |
| Form | Liquid |
| Concentration | 0.5 mg/mL |
| Purification | Protein A |
| Storage Buffer | PBS, pH 7.2 |
| Contains | 0.09% sodium azide |
| Storage Conditions | Store at 4°C short term. For long term storage, store at -20°C, avoiding freeze/thaw cycles. |
| Shipping Conditions | Wet ice |
| RRID | AB_2632967 |
Product Specific Information
This antibody is predicted to react with Monkey, Pig, and Mouse.
Recombinant rabbit Superclonal™ antibodies are composed of multiple different recombinant monoclonal antibodies, combining the sensitivity of polyclonal antibodies with the specificity and consistency of monoclonal antibodies. These antibodies recognize multiple epitope sites on the target, providing higher detection sensitivity for low-abundance targets.
Each lot is produced with a defined mixture of light and heavy chains, ensuring reproducibility and eliminating biological variability associated with traditional polyclonal antibodies.
Note: Formerly called “Recombinant polyclonal antibody”, now rebranded as “Recombinant Superclonal™ antibody.” The physical product and performance remain unchanged.
Target Information
The ABL1 proto-oncogene encodes a cytoplasmic and nuclear protein tyrosine kinase involved in cell differentiation, division, adhesion, and stress response.
Activity of c-Abl is negatively regulated by its SH3 domain; deletion of this domain converts c-Abl into an oncogene.
In chronic myelogenous leukemia (CML) and some acute lymphoblastic leukemias (ALL), ABL1 undergoes a (9;22) chromosomal translocation, producing the Philadelphia chromosome and the Bcr-Abl fusion gene.
c-Abl is also implicated in DNA repair and apoptosis regulation when DNA damage is irreparable.
